Description

The FRP (Fiber Reinforced Plastic) Core Tube is designed for wrapping various plastic films and specialty papers with high precision. Unlike traditional plastic cores such as ABS, or metal cores, the FRP core maintains stable dimensions and surface accuracy under changing environmental conditions, including humidity. Its smooth, flat surface and high structural integrity prevent damage to the wrapped material, ensuring optimal film utilization. FRP cores are customizable in diameter and wall thickness and benefit from decades of proven manufacturing expertise.

Applications

  • Winding copper foil for secondary battery cathodes (6 µm, 8 µm, 10 µm, 20 µm)

  • Winding aluminum foil for secondary battery anodes (10 µm, 12 µm, 15 µm)

  • Winding separator membranes for secondary batteries (custom thickness)

  • Winding active material electrodes for secondary batteries (custom thickness)

  • Winding metal foils

  • Winding plastic films such as PET, PE, PI

  • Winding high-performance or functional films, including optical films

  • Winding processed films such as vapor-deposited films

  • Winding paper products, labels, and specialty papers


Technical Data Sheet

FRP Core Tube For Copper Foil
NO.ItemStandard Data
1Length Tolerance±1mm
2Inner Diameter Tolerance±0.2mm
3Thickness Tolerance±0.1mm
4Real Roundness< 0.15mm
5Real Straightness< 0.15mm/m
6Circle Anti-pressure Strength≥450Mpa
7Axis Anti-pressure Strength≥145Mpa
8Surface HardnessAbove 40 Barcol in average
Above 80 Shore in average
9Surface RoughnessRa≤0.4
10Surface Resistance CoefficientStatic Electricity Diffusion<107Ω
